1:30 - Thurz talks about what the vibe has been like in L.A. this year with Kobe passing, the Lakers and Dodgers winning championships and being on lockdown the whole time.
2:30 - Thurz has been dropping new music and visuals every Thursday for his "Thurz on Thursdays" series. He says it started off with him just collecting music on his hard drive, but he decided to start sharing it at the behest of a friend. He also talks about how he's able to find inspiration from everywhere in order to be able to produce so much music. 11:50 - Thurz talks about his creative process and how he approaches every track differently. He specifically speaks on his track "November 3rd" where he shares his perspective on the 2020 election. 16:15 - Thurz talks about working with the Aftermath team and Dr. Dre. He talks about how surreal it was to see that Dre actually knew who he was and wanted to work with him. He also talks about the team of musicians he surrounds himself with and how that inspired him to bring his A-game. 22:30 - Thurz is also known for throwing dope parties/events and he talks about how much he's looking forward to cranking it back up after outside opens back up. He also talks about being active in the community and supporting local organizations. 26:30 - Thurz talks about wanting to build his own distribution channels for his music before he drops a new full-length project.
